Mug_tyler southwell 1-2021On Wednesday, January 27th Detectives with the Indiana State Police Internet Crimes Against Children Task Force (ICACTF) arrested a Marshall County man on alleged charges of possession of child pornography.

The Indiana State Police ICACTF received a Cyber Tip from the National Center for Missing and Exploited Children (NCMEC). The tip ultimately led to a search warrant being served on a residence in the 8100 block of 9B Road, Plymouth by the Indiana State Police with assistance from the Marshall County Sheriff’s Department.

As a result of the investigation 28 year old Tyler Southwell of Plymouth was taken into custody and transported to the Marshall County Jail where he is being held without bond for 5- counts of Possession of Child Pornography a level 5 felony.
